    Welcome to this meticulously renovated, move-in-ready 3-bedroom, 2.5-bath designer home offering luxury finishes, smart-home features, and exceptional indoor-outdoor living. Thoughtfully upgraded from top to bottom, this residence blends modern comfort with high-end craftsmanship throughout. The interior features new hardwood flooring on the first and second floors and all bedrooms, solid wood interior doors, custom glass entry and basement doors, modern crown molding, and seven split-unit heating and air-conditioning systems for year-round comfort. Five Velux skylights—including four motorized solar venting skylights—flood the home with natural light, complemented by solar-powered motorized shades, cedar-lined closets with sensor lighting, and a fully alarmed security system with glass-break and motion sensors. The chef’s kitchen is both elegant and functional, featuring a radiant-heated porcelain tile floor, custom cabinetry, quartz countertops and backsplash, and a full suite of built-in Miele appliances, including a refrigerator, 30” gas range, dishwasher, and speed oven with built-in microwave. Additional highlights include a 24” wine refrigerator, a large pantry, Andersen tilt-wash windows with decorative art glass, and a stunning 96” Pella sliding glass door opening directly to the backyard—perfect for seamless indoor-outdoor entertaining. The open living and dining areas provide a spacious layout ideal for entertaining, with room to comfortably seat 10–12 guests and large picture windows that bring in abundant natural light. Upstairs, the primary bedroom offers a king-size layout, two skylights, an art-glass dormer window, and a sensor-lighted cedar closet. The spa-inspired main bathroom is finished with marble tile throughout—including the ceiling—and features an electric heated floor, heated towel rack, rain shower with spa jets, Jacuzzi soaking tub, granite vanity, and glass shower doors. A stylish first-floor powder room includes radiant heating, marble tile, a glass sink, and a dedicated exhaust system. The fully finished basement has a separate entrance and functions as an ideal guest or extended-living space, complete with a second kitchen, tiled floors, white cabinetry, and a fully tiled bathroom with a glass shower stall.
